1. Understanding the Ram 1500 Engine Lineup
Before buying any spare parts, it is vital to recognize the specific engine installed in the car. 5.7 L HEMI ® V8: The most popular engine option, famous for its "HEMI" hemispherical combustion chambers. It frequently includes the Multi-Displacement System (MDS) for fuel performance.3.6 L Pentastar ™ V6: Known for its reliability and balance, frequently paired with the eTorque mild-hybrid system in more recent designs.3.0 L EcoDiesel V6: Popular among those seeking high torque and much better fuel economy for long-distance towing.4.7 L Magnum V8: Found in older generations (pre-2013), this engine was a workhorse of the mid-2000s designs.Table 1: Common Ram 1500 Engine SpecificationsEngine TypeDisplacementTypical Use YearsSecret FeatureHEMI V85.7 Liter2003-- PresentHigh horsepower & & MDS technologyPentastar V63.6 Liter2013-- PresentFuel efficiency & & eTorque scheduleEcoDiesel V63.0 Liter2014-- 2023Superior torque & & diesel economyMagnum V84.7 Liter2002-- 2013Durable, standard V8 style2. Necessary Engine Spare Parts Categories
When a Dodge Ram 1500 requires repair, the parts usually fall into 3 categories: Routine Maintenance, Critical Mechanical, and Sensors/Electronics.
Regular Maintenance Parts
These are the items replaced most frequently to avoid significant engine failure. They consist of:
Oil Filters: Essential for keeping the engine oil free of pollutants.Air Filters: Crucial for keeping the correct air-fuel ratio and securing the cylinders from dust.Spark Plugs: Particularly crucial for the 5.7 L HEMI, which uses 16 trigger plugs (2 per cylinder) to make sure complete combustion.Vital Mechanical Components
If the truck experiences efficiency concerns or weird sounds (like the notorious "HEMI tick"), these parts may be required:
Water Pumps: Responsible for circulating coolant to avoid overheating.Timing Chain Kits: Essential for synchronizing the rotation of the crankshaft and the camshaft.Fuel Injectors: Responsible for delivering an accurate mist of fuel into the combustion chamber.Sensing units and Electronics
Modern Ram 1500s count on a network of sensors to enhance efficiency:
Oxygen (O2) Sensors: Monitor exhaust gases to change fuel shipment.Camshaft/Crankshaft Position Sensors: These tell the engine computer system exactly when to fire the spark plugs.3. Where to Buy Ram 1500 Engine Parts in the USA
The American market offers numerous avenues for acquiring engine components. The choice typically depends upon the spending plan, the age of the truck, and how quickly the part is required.
Authorities Mopar Dealerships
Mopar is the initial equipment manufacturer (OEM) for RAM. Purchasing from a dealer guarantees that the part is designed specifically for that VIN. While typically the most pricey option, it offers the best fitment and service warranty protection.
Online Specialized Retailers
Websites like RockAuto, Summit Racing, and JEGS are popular for US truck owners. They use a large range of brand names, from economy options to high-performance upgrades. These websites enable users to compare prices quickly throughout various makers.
Local Auto Parts Stores
Nationwide chains like AutoZone, O'Reilly Auto Parts, and Advance Auto Parts are outstanding for common products like belts, tubes, and filters. They frequently supply "loaner tools" for DIY repair work and have a robust return policy for local customers.
Aftermarket vs. OEM: Making the ChoiceOEM (Mopar): Best for crucial internal engine components (gaskets, timing sets) and electronics where accuracy is absolute.Aftermarket (High-Quality): Brands like Mahle, Gates, Bosch, and Fel-Pro often produce parts that fulfill or go beyond OEM standards at a lower price point.Aftermarket (Performance): For owners aiming to increase horsepower, brand names like K&N (filters) or Holley (fuel systems) are chosen.4.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: What is the "HEMI Tick," and what parts do I require to fix it?
A: The "HEMI tick" is typically triggered by damaged manifold bolts or stopping working lifters/camshafts. Depending on the medical diagnosis, you may require a manifold bolt kit, new exhaust gaskets, or a full lifter and camshaft replacement kit.
Q2: Can I utilize 87 octane gas in my 5.7 L HEMI?
A: While 87 octane is acceptable, RAM officially recommends 89 octane for ideal performance and to prevent "engine ping," which can lead to long-lasting wear on internal engine parts.
Q3: Are diesel motor parts more costly than gasoline parts?
A: Generally, yes. Spare parts for the 3.0 L EcoDiesel (such as fuel injectors, high-pressure fuel pumps, and turbochargers) tend to carry a higher price due to the intricacy and precision needed in diesel injection systems.
Q4: How do I know if I have the eTorque system?
A: You can examine the engine bay; the eTorque-equipped V6 or V8 will have a large belt-driven motor-generator unit where a conventional generator would typically sit. This requires a particular heavy-duty serpentine belt.
Q5: Is it safe to buy "used" engine parts from a salvage lawn?
A: For non-wear items like intake manifolds, oil pans, or engine covers, utilized parts are great. Nevertheless, internal elements like bearings, rings, or timing chains need to constantly be purchased new.
